About Xiaoli Wang

Xiaoli Wang is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Energy Engineering and Power Technology and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 107 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microgrid Control and Optimization (15 papers), Fault Detection and Control Systems (7 papers) and Power Systems and Technologies (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Control and Systems Engineering (374 citations), Energy Engineering and Power Technology (40 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(95 citations). Xiaoli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include Wei Ni, Guojun Li, Shuguang Li, Jinhuan Wang, Dongsheng Yuan, Dong Xu, Xiuping Li, Youzhi Liu, Xinsheng Wang and Xin Li.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Bioinformatics and Bioresource Technology.
